You probably ran into a big school of carp. They are everywhere in the shallows right now getting their spawn into action. They can be caught on a variety of baits if you like fighting with 5 to 10 pound fish. White bread balled up the size of a dime on a size 1 hook with a split shot or two can really kill em.
